    Legend, Cult Hero call him what you will.
    Hardworking striker that played his part for our team.

    On loan from Burnley then we paid a fee of 150k and sold him for 850k.

    I remember seeing him earlier in the season of 'That goal' just after he joined us. It was in the 1-0 win at Northampton where we played with 10 men for 75 minutes after Guy Branston was sent off and Lee's striking partner Mark Robbins taken off for an extra defender. Pissing down with rain, heavy pitch and you could see in the last 20 minutes Lee's legs had gone but he would not give up chasing. Every player rated a 10 the next day in the Sunday papers, he probably deserved 11.
